The Great Re-Rip Project of 2024

I’m ripping my physical CDs one more time. Really, twice each. Once ripped to WAV for Plex, a second ripped to lossless for iTunes. I’m hedging my bets against Apple not letting me serve my collection locally any longer. ITunes continues to be iTunes. I can’t believe how slowly it all runs, aggravated by needing to use external storage—but it works. With Plex, I have a migration path to an open source OS and commodity hardware.

I just wanted to watch a YouTube video on my AppleTV.

We were going to check out a comedian’s set after seeing a snippet on Tiktok. Even though the TV audio was set as one of the Apple TV audio outputs, sound from the Apple TV was only playing via a HomePod Mini in a different room. I had to leave the YouTube app and the video I was watching to go into the system settings to set the audio output to the TV speakers only.
